Description

What lies behind the walls of The Sanctuary, a secretive and conservative religious community Its been a tough year for Charli Trenthenan: her mother died in a tragic car accident and shes been shunned by locals in Stone Lake who believe she is to blame for a recent fire. She keeps to herself, mostly, completing bookbinding projects and dreaming of the day she can leave this town. When taking a walk in the nearby forest, Charli discovers a dead baby under the ice, near the grounds of The Sanctuary, a powerful international religious movement that champions the benefits of slow living and runs a drug rehabilitation program. Charli informs the police of her discovery, but instead of helping to solve the crime she soon finds herself a suspect in the babys murder. She must fight to prove her innocence in a town that no longer trusts her, and as she digs deeper into the goings on at The Sanctuary, she uncovers some startling secrets, one which hits close to home

Author Bio

Erina has worked with words, ideas and stories all her life. She started out as a journalist, working in radio and television and was awarded the prestigious Walkley Award for her work as an ABC foreign correspondent. She has a Masters Degree in Professional Writing (University of Technology Sydney) and a PhD in Creative Writing (La Trobe University) on girl warriors and ball gowns. Shes taught politics at the University of Melbourne and creative writing at LaTrobe University and Writers Victoria. Her family claims she can glamorise a handful of facts beyond recognition in the service of an entertaining story, sometimes at the expense of truth but always in favour of wonder.
